Our guide on where to stay in Downtown St. Louis

Clayton
Take time in Clayton to visit attractions like Chapel of St. Timothy And St. Titus, Concordia Seminary and Shaw Park Tennis Center. You might also appreciate the abundant dining options, and you can hop on the metro at Clayton Station to see more of the city.

Central West End
The abundant dining options and forests are just a few top-rate features of the neighbourhood. Make a stop by World Chess Hall of Fame or Blue Strawberry while you're visiting, and jump aboard the metro at Central West End Station to get around town.

Downtown West
While visiting Downtown West, you might make a stop by sights like St. Louis Union Station and St. Louis Aquarium at Union Station.

Creve Coeur
Travellers come to Creve Coeur for its abundant dining options, and you can see top attractions like Creve Coeur Golf Club and Skip Viragh Center for the Arts while you're in town.

St. Charles Historic District
St. Charles Historic District is known for its ample dining options, and you can make a stop by Historic Main Street and Missouri River while in the area.
